Why Do You Fear the Word ‘Outsourcing’?

Anyone who has responsibilities in-house for human resources and/or payroll, will know what a full-on job it can be to keep the entire business staffed, happy, secure, and paid. Whether there’s a team of 30 looking after an organisation of 1,000 people or three individuals dealing with a small company of twenty, it’s tough. For a start, there are a lot of rules and regulations that need to be kept abreast of – separate for HR and payroll – a job in itself. Falling behind with new legislation can have catastrophic effects. That’s why it might be a good idea to consider getting some help, to allow the in-house teams to concentrate on other, more important jobs or projects.
Benefits of Outsourcing
‘Outsourcing’ needn’t be a scary word, there are different levels of assistance that can be provided which means that jobs won’t necessarily be under threat at all.
Quite the reverse, time will be freed up making people’s workloads a lot more manageable. For instance, if a business was to outsource payroll, they could direct all of the payroll admin to the third party, or ask them to manage any new legalities, such as pension auto-enrolment.
Maybe the outsourced company could handle the monthly pay run while the rest of the team concentrated on process improvement?
Or they could simply provide a telephone helpline that employees could call when they had pay issues.
Effectiveness and Efficiency of Outsourcing
Similarly with HR, an outsourced firm might handle the entire recruitment process, leaving in-house team members free to conduct any employee relations meetings, revise policies and implement flexible working initiatives.
Or they might be asked to deal with the mountains of paperwork that HR processes generate.
This would also allow for internal development of in-house staff who will now have time on their hands without the menial, but necessary, tasks.
Brings Focus to Building Instead of Managing Your Business
Ultimately, businesses and their employees should not fear outsourcing, it could actually help equip individuals with new skills, allow them to progress and encourage them to enjoy their job.
